The Problem with Traditional Product Presentation

Most online stores still rely heavily on static images, basic product descriptions, and standard promotional videos. While these methods can work, they don’t always give buyers the full experience of the product. And when shoppers can’t interact with your product or visualize it in real life, they hesitate to buy.

This is especially true for accessories, fashion items, furniture, and other products where appearance and fit are everything.

Common problems buyers face:

  • “Will this necklace suit my style?”

  • “How will these sunglasses look on me?”

  • “Will this bag match my outfit?”

Uncertainty leads to hesitation, and hesitation kills conversions.

What is Augmented Reality (AR) and Virtual Reality (VR)?

  • Augmented Reality (AR): A technology that overlays digital elements (like images, objects, animations) onto the real world using a smartphone or tablet camera.

  • Virtual Reality (VR): A fully immersive experience where the user enters a digital environment, often using a VR headset.

In e-commerce, AR is more commonly used since it allows users to interact with products using devices they already own.

How AR/VR Makes Your Products More Appealing

Try Before You Buy: AR lets customers virtually try on products like glasses, earrings, hats, or makeup. They can see how it looks on their face in real time, increasing their confidence to purchase.

Boost Buyer Confidence: Interactive product demos help users understand the product’s size, color, texture, and features better than images alone.

Reduce Return Rates: Because customers know exactly what they’re getting, they’re less likely to return items.

Increase Engagement: Users spend more time interacting with AR/VR features, which signals algorithms (on Instagram, TikTok, or your website) that your content is valuable.

Real-World Examples: Brands That Use AR/VR to Boost Sales

  • IKEA: Allows customers to place virtual furniture in their homes before buying.

  • Sephora: Offers a virtual makeup try-on feature.

  • Warby Parker: Lets you try on glasses virtually using your phone.

  • Gucci & Nike: Enable users to try on shoes in AR before purchasing.

These brands have seen increased engagement, more conversions, and stronger brand loyalty by using AR/VR..

How You Can Start Using AR/VR for Your Online Business

You don’t need to be a tech giant to start using this technology. Here’s how you can get started:

a. Use AR tools and platforms:

  • Spark AR (for Instagram and Facebook)

  • WebAR (AR experiences via your browser)

  • Shopify AR

b. Hire or collaborate with AR/VR developers to create customized try-on experiences for your products.

c. Start simple: Even a basic 3D model or product view that rotates and zooms can make a big difference.

d. Educate your audience: Let them know they can “try” your product from their phone. Create tutorial content showing them how.
